Woven In Light

The 'Woven in Light' series is inspired by my grandmother's weaving.  My granny lived on Frederick Street in Hillsborough, Auckland - a street which runs along the cliff above Hillsborough Bay (funnily enough, the next bay along is called "Grannys Bay").  My gran had a very large floor loom that she made blankets, throws, wall hangings, table mats and other items on! I have very fond memories of watching her feet on the pedals while the weft and warp danced with the shuttle - the end result being evenly woven works of art!  As a little girl I thought it was all pretty magical!   Her loom  was based in a large shed in her garden - which was also a work of art with pathways that wound their way down towards the cliff. 

All of my extended family have items woven by Gran and they are very treasured pieces.  They are part of the fabric of our family and represent the love and importance that grandparents have in our culture.
